Introductioni

At the outset of his Principia, Sir Isaac Newton took the greatest care to impress upon his school that

he did not use the word "attraction," with regard to the mutual action of bodies in a physical sense.

To him it was, he said, a purely mathematical conception, involving no consideration of real and

primary physical causes. In a passage of his Principia, he tells us plainly that, physically considered,

attractions are rather impulses. In Section xi (Introduction), he expresses the opinion that "there is

some subtle spirit by the force and action of which all movements of matter are determined"; and in

his Third Letter to Bentley he (Newton) says:

“It is inconceivable that inanimate brute matter should, without the mediation of

something else which is not material, operate upon and affect other matter, without

mutual contact, as it must do if gravitation, in the sense of Epicurus, be essential and

inherent in it. . .. That gravity should be innate, inherent and essential to matter, so

that one body may act upon another at a distance, through a vacuum, without the

mediation of anything else by and through which their action may be conveyed from

one to another, is to me so great an absurdity that I believe no man, who has in

philosophical matters a competent faculty of thinking, can ever fall into it. Gravity

must be caused by an agent acting constantly according to certain laws; but whether

this agent be material or immaterial I have left to the consideration of my readers.” ii

p-Adic and Adelic Einstein Gravity

Figure 6 2-Adic Tree - p-adic numbers cannot be completely visualized in real Euclidean space: there

is partial visualization by trees and fractalsvii

In Einstein’s ‘Theory of Gravity’ gravity is presented in terms of the pseudo-Riemannian geometry

where distance is defined by 𝑑𝑠2 = 𝑔𝜇𝜈𝑑𝑥𝜇𝑑𝑥𝜈 with respect to some system of coordinates. From

metric tensor (𝑔𝜇𝜈) one can obtain any information about Riemannian space.

𝑔𝜇𝜈 → Γ𝜇𝜈𝛼 → 𝑅𝛽𝜇𝜈

𝛼 → 𝑅𝜇𝜈 → 𝑅

1. Christoffel symbol

Γ𝜇𝜈𝛼 =

1

2𝑔𝛼𝛽(𝜕𝜇𝑔𝛽𝜈 + 𝜕𝜈𝑔𝜇𝛽 − 𝜕𝛽𝑔𝜇𝜈)

2. Riemann-Christoffel curvature tensor

𝑅𝛽𝜇𝜈𝛼 = 𝜕𝜇Γ𝛽𝜈

𝛼 − 𝜕𝜈Γ𝜇𝛽𝛼 + Γ𝜇𝛾

𝛼 Γ𝛽𝜈𝛾

− Γ𝜈𝛾𝛼 Γ𝜇𝛽

𝛾

3. Ricci tensor and Ricci scalar

𝑅𝜇𝜈 = 𝑅𝜇𝜈𝛼 𝛼 , 𝑅 = 𝑔𝜇𝜈𝑅𝜇𝜈

4. Einstein equations for gravity field (metric tensor)

𝑅𝜇𝜈 −1

2𝑅𝑔𝜇𝜈 =

8𝜋𝐺

𝑐4𝑇𝜇𝜈 −∧ 𝑔𝜇𝜈

5. Einstein-Hilbert action (g is determinant of 𝑔𝜇𝜈)

S =1

16𝜋𝐺∫ √−𝑔 (𝑅 − 2 ∧)𝑑4𝑥, (𝑐 = 1)
